Latest Patents

Harold S Sheldon holds a patent for the kerf clamp, which is designed to secure portions of a piece or sheet of material on opposite sides of a kerf or other separation. The clamp consists of a base block and a pressure block that engage the material from either side of the kerf. The base block features a blade that projects through the kerf into a receiving slot in the pressure block. By tightening a nut threaded on a screw projecting from the kerf blade, the two blocks can be drawn together, effectively clamping the material in a coplanar relationship.
